What the heck does seed even imply?
Seeds act like a singular ID for every picture Dall-E generates.
Seed numbers mean you can recreate the very same picture later. Dall-E 3 usually generates photographs randomly every time you present a immediate. But with a seed quantity, you’ll be able to pressure it to generate the identical picture once more.
Previously, Dall-E 3 would all the time return a default seed variety of 5000 for all the pictures it generated, which wasn’t useful. Now it returns a big quantity.
